Section 2: Lip Mapping and Reshaping

Before applying color, structure the space.

Lip Mapping Steps:

Define cupid’s bow and mid-bottom lip

Use light pencil to trace natural border

Correct asymmetry subtly—never draw both sides completely new

Mark correction zones:

Overline center only for pout

Reduce outer corners to lift or reshape

Key Zones:

ZoneTechnique
Cupid’s BowHighlight & define for sharpness
Outer CornersSoften or lift for mood change
Lower CenterAdd fullness for youth
Upper PeaksBalance for symmetry

 

Bouba World Tip: Use a white pencil or light concealer to map before full liner.

Section 3: Choosing the Right Lip Product

Product type matters as much as color.

Product Guide:

ProductTextureBest Use
Matte LipstickFlat, boldLong wear, editorial
Satin LipstickCreamyBridal, day wear
GlossWet, sheerYouthful, soft looks
Lip TintStain, sheerNatural enhancement
Liquid LipstickIntense, dryBold, defined lips
BalmMoisturizingPrep or natural finish

 

Bouba World Rule: Match finish to intention—not trend. A glassy red can look seductive or distracting depending on the occasion.

Section 4: Lip Design by Face Type

The lips should harmonize with the overall facial architecture.

Face TypeLip Focus
LongFuller upper lip for balance
RoundDefined lip edges to reduce softness
SquareOverlined cupid’s bow for curve
HeartFocus on bottom lip for proportion
OvalBalanced upper and lower volume

 

Balance Tip: Echo the intensity of the eyes. Dramatic eyes + soft lips = elegance. Bold lips + nude eyes = power.

Section 5: Shaping Techniques with Liner and Brush

1. Define

Use lip liner 1–2 shades deeper than lipstick. Trace border with feathered strokes.

2. Shade

Blend liner inward with a lip brush. Avoid harsh edges unless editorial.

3. Highlight

Dab concealer around edges or highlighter on cupid’s bow.

4. Fill

Apply lipstick with a brush for precision. Press into lips, don’t just paint over.

5. Set

Optional: Blot with tissue, reapply, or add setting powder through tissue for matte longevity.

Bouba World Note: A brush-built lip wears longer and blends better than stick-on-stick.

Section 7: Lip Corrections & Optical Illusions

Use shading, highlighting, and contrast to reshape lips naturally.

Solutions:

Thin lips: Overline center only, dab gloss in middle

Asymmetrical lips: Line fuller side first, match thinner to it

Flat lips: Use contour under lower lip, highlight cupid’s bow

Downturned lips: Lift corners with light liner and soft contour

Common Mistake: Overlining the whole lip equally. This results in an unnatural look.

Section 8: Finishing Touches That Complete the Look

The final makeup steps determine polish and intention.

Essential Finishers:

Setting Spray: Locks everything in place

Inner Corner Highlight: Brightens tired eyes

Under-brow Clean-up: Lifts the eye and shapes the face

Lash Separation: Use clean spoolie or lash comb

Cheek Highlighter: Adds dimension and energy

T-zone Powder: Prevents shine in wrong places

Smile Line Blurring: Prevents cracking around lips

Hairline Blend Check: Avoids mask-like appearance

Bouba World Tip: Use a handheld mirror from below to check for any product buildup, unblended corners, or glare zones.
